LastPass is a widely used password manager that securely stores and autofills user credentials across devices and browsers. With a single master password, users can access an encrypted vault containing their login information, notes, and payment details.
Key Features:
- Password Vault: Securely stores passwords and sensitive data.
- Password Generator: Creates strong, unique passwords.
- Autofill: Automatically fills in login credentials and forms.
- Secure Sharing: Allows safe sharing of credentials with trusted individuals.
-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A): Enhances security with additional verification steps.
- Cross-Platform Support: Available on various browsers and mobile devices.
User Feedback:
Users appreciate LastPass for its user-friendly interface and robust feature set. However, some have expressed concerns over past security breaches and customer support responsiveness.
Overall, LastPass remains a convenient tool for managing passwords, but users should weigh its features against their security requirements.
